WebJan 30, 2024 · 3.1. Concept Definition and Dimensions. Empathy is the ability to understand and share other people’s feelings [].It is a core concept as, according to the psychodynamic, behavioral and person-centered approaches, it facilitates the development of a therapeutic relationship with the health care user, providing the basis for therapeutic change []. While trauma deals with exposure to clients’ trauma and our own trauma, burnout adds the daily stressors of functioning in the overall workplace. holder kick themWebFeb 2, 2024 · Hypervigilance is a symptom that is often related to anxiety. It is a state of feeling on guard and worried about a situation or perceived situation. Hyperviliegnce can result from trauma, multiple traumas, extremely frightening environments or situations and physical abuse.
